Q: How does the 6ES7195-1GF30-0XA0 mounting rail integrate with existing ET 200M distributed I/O systems?
A: This mounting rail is specifically designed for ET 200M architecture and provides standardized mounting positions for interface modules, power supplies, and I/O modules. Installation requires standard 35mm DIN rail mounting in your control cabinet, followed by sliding modules onto the rail until they click into position. Verify that your cabinet depth accommodates the rail plus module dimensions (typically 160mm minimum depth required).

Q: What is the maximum number of I/O modules that can be mounted on a single rail?
A: The 6ES7195-1GF30-0XA0 supports up to 5 bus modules per rail. For larger I/O configurations, multiple rails can be installed in parallel within the same cabinet or across distributed cabinet locations, connected via PROFIBUS-DP communication.

Q: Can I mix different types of I/O modules on the same mounting rail?
A: Yes, the ET 200M architecture supports flexible mixing of digital input, digital output, analog input, analog output, and specialty function modules on the same rail, provided you follow proper module sequencing rules (interface module first, followed by I/O modules) and do not exceed the power budget of your power supply module.
